Conolidine’s analgesic consequences stem from its conversation with non-opioid ache pathways. Compared with opioids, which bind to µ-opioid receptors within the central anxious procedure, conolidine modulates alternate molecular targets. A Science Improvements study found that conolidine interacts with the atypical chemokine receptor ACKR3/CXCR7, which regulates opioid peptide availability. By influencing this receptor, conolidine may well boost endogenous ache modulation without triggering addiction-related pathways. Study also indicates conolidine stabilizes ion channel exercise in neurons involved with soreness transmission. Voltage-gated sodium and calcium channels play a key position in suffering signaling, and their dysregulation is associated with Long-term ache.
